I've been a Camarillo saddle lover for a looooong time.  I have an "old" vintage model my daughter still rides in, I like the way they ride and usually fit a horse.  With that said, I've sold all but the old saddle and found myself a Mary Walker-made by Jeff Smith.  That saddle is everything a camarillo is but just a little better.  The tree is a modified buster welch tree-which is a lot like the camarillo and they fit a lot the same-I do think my Walker saddle fits my horse a little bit better.  The difference between the 2?  The walker has a little more swell-higher and wider which tends to be better than the camarillo and A LOT better than the crown C.  The cantle might be a touch higher but not much-makes for a much better/confident seat.  The crown c has a high cantle but there's something about the swells that always made me feel like I was falling forward.  Have sat in a double J-can't remember which one but I did not like the swing of the stirrup's, plus double J seems overpriced for the quality. Just my honest opinion.
